Fall Out Boy guitarist and co-founder Joe Trohman has revealed that he’s releasing a new memoir this autumn.The book, titled None Of This Rocks, will explore Trohman’s youth and evolution into a musician.

It’s described as being “unlike any [memoir] you’ve ever read.”A synopsis of the book (via Waterstones) reads: “None Of This Rocks is a memoir by Joe Trohman – lead guitarist and co-founder of Fall Out Boy – that reads like a double album full of revealing stories from his youth and his experiences of modern rock and roll stardom.“With wit and wisdom, and maybe a little bit of whining, Trohman grapples with depression, his mother’s brain cancer, antisemitism, pills, petty larceny, side hustles, and pop-punk at the turn of the century.”I’m thrilled to announce that my memoir, NONE OF THIS ROCKS, is available to preorder now.
